Unicode is more than a numbering scheme for the characters of every language – although that in itself is a useful accomplishment. Unicode also includes characters’ case, directionality, and alphabetic properties. The Unicode standard and specifications describe the proper way to divide words and break lines, sort text, format numbers, display text in different directions, split/combine/reorder vowels South Asian languages, and determine when characters may look visually confusable.
